Skip to main content

Notifications

Announcements

No record found.

Community site session details

Community site session details

Session Id :
Dynamics 365 general forum

Is there a tool for automatic monitoring of processes, plugins, workflows, etc.?

(0) ShareShare
ReportReport
Posted on by

Hello everybody,

is there a good monitoring tool (ideally web based) for Microsoft Dynamics 365?

Ideally the monitoring tool would monitor the Active Status of (selected):

- Workflows,
- SDK Messages
- Business Rules
- Duplicate Detection Rules
- Maybe other components.

and give an information in some sort of nightly / hourly run if some of the necessary components don't have a certain status.

Optionally could someone point me to an API that would allow to check the statuses of these components, so I can write my own tools for that?

Sadly searching for both - existing tools and the API - brought me no results.

Thank you in advance for any suggestions.

  • Community Member Profile Picture
    on at
    RE: Is there a tool for automatic monitoring of processes, plugins, workflows, etc.?

    Hello Ravi,

    I will probably go with the C# API provided by XrmToolkit and try to work things out myself.

  • Community Member Profile Picture
    on at
    RE: Is there a tool for automatic monitoring of processes, plugins, workflows, etc.?

    Hello,

    system jobs will sadly not tell me that an SDK step that needs to be enabled has been disabled.

  • Suggested answer
    Arun Vinoth Profile Picture
    11,615 Moderator on at
    RE: Is there a tool for automatic monitoring of processes, plugins, workflows, etc.?

    You should try Organization Insights, this will give you what you are looking for. Good place to start.

    dynamicscrmpros.com/how-to-leverage-organization-insights-for-your-system

    Latest: docs.microsoft.com/.../use-organization-insights-solution-view-instance-metrics

  • Suggested answer
    RaviKashyap Profile Picture
    55,410 Moderator on at
    RE: Is there a tool for automatic monitoring of processes, plugins, workflows, etc.?

    Hi,

    As suggested above, there is no tool available so you need to build your own using CRM SDK.

    Do you need to check if the actual component is active or the execution of the component is active. For e.g. you can haave a workflow which can then run and creates system job for its execution. Do you need to monitor the system job or the workflow itself.

    If its the execution then you can query AsynOperationBase and check for the status-docs.microsoft.com/.../asynchronous-operation-states

    If you need to check the status of individual component then you need to retrieve the specific component (process, sdkmessagestep etc) and check for the status.

    Hope this helps.

  • Verified answer
    Dynamics365 Rocker Profile Picture
    7,755 on at
    RE: Is there a tool for automatic monitoring of processes, plugins, workflows, etc.?

    There is no tool to check Synchronous plugin status. Apart from this, You can achieve all by System jobs.

  • Suggested answer
    Mahadeo Matre Profile Picture
    17,021 on at
    RE: Is there a tool for automatic monitoring of processes, plugins, workflows, etc.?

    Hi,

    Did you checked system jobs?

    It is under Settings -->System Job which will give you details of which workflow, plugins, duplicate detection rules executed or pending etc.

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

November Spotlight Star - Khushbu Rajvi

Congratulations to a top community star!

Forum Structure Changes Coming on 11/8!

In our never-ending quest to help the Dynamics 365 Community members get answers faster …

Dynamics 365 Community Platform update – Oct 28

Welcome to the next edition of the Community Platform Update. This is a status …

Leaderboard

#1
André Arnaud de Calavon Profile Picture

André Arnaud de Cal... 293,278 Super User 2025 Season 1

#2
Martin Dráb Profile Picture

Martin Dráb 232,011 Most Valuable Professional

#3
nmaenpaa Profile Picture

nmaenpaa 101,156 Moderator

Leaderboard

Featured topics

Product updates

Dynamics 365 release plans